summ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Sebastian Dröge <sebastian.droege@collabora.co.uk>2012-07-05 13:24:41 +0200
committerSebastian Dröge <sebastian.droege@collabora.co.uk>2012-07-05 13:24:50 +0200
commitc35edc15ca3aec3c03da230955b1b315ab75ffc7 (patch)
tree2aec4495d2bfe0fd021e79773c45c7d7ec4b4657
parentdd64e6f4004463aec941ea6a3f227470eb787a07 (diff)
gnlcomposition: Implement segment-done event
-rw-r--r--gnl/gnlcomposition.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/gnl/gnlcomposition.c b/gnl/gnlcomposition.c
index b2bd3c2..42beb50 100644
--- a/gnl/gnlcomposition.c
+++ b/gnl/gnlcomposition.c
@@ -649,6 +649,8 @@ eos_main_thread (GnlComposition * comp)
gst_element_post_message (GST_ELEMENT_CAST (comp),
gst_message_new_segment_done (GST_OBJECT (comp),
priv->segment->format, epos));
+ gst_pad_push_event (priv->ghostpad,
+ gst_event_new_segment_done (priv->segment->format, epos));
}
}
return FALSE;